Sažetak

The precipitation phenomenology of silver, lead, and lanthanum iodates in aqueous electrolytic solutions and the concentration regions of their separation as solid phase were investigated. Only in the case of silver iodate the limiting concentrations for precipitation were concordant to the solubility concentrations of some other authors. It seems that in solutions with great excess of metal ions complex ionic species of the type [MenI03]n-1 are formed. In all three cases there exist differences between the limiting concentrations for the precipitation and the ionic solubility values. The precipitation curves of metal iodates show only one maximum which extends from the complex solubility limit at high metal concentrations to the another boundary at low concentrations.
